DigitalIntegratedCircuitsADesignPerspectiveSecondEdition(数字集成电路——电路、系统与设计)2ndedited.pdf英文版全文+练习题+答案本书由美国加州大学伯克利分校JanM.Rabaey教授撰写。
全书共12章,分为三个部分:基本单元、电路设计和系统设计。
本书在对MOS器件和连线的特性做了简要介绍之后,深入分析了数字设计的核心——invertor,combinationalcircuitdesign,sequentialcircuitdesign,..控制器、运算电路以及存储器这些复杂数字电路与系统的设计中。
为了反映数字集成电路设计进入深亚微米领域后正在发生的深刻变化,第二版增加了许多新的内容,并以0.25微米CMOS工艺的实际电路为例,讨论了深亚微米器件效应、电路最优化、互连线建模和优化、信号完整性、时序分析、时钟分配、高性能和低功耗设计、设计验证、芯片测试和可测性设计等主题,着重探讨了深亚微米数字集成电路设计面临的挑战和启示。

Writtenbypioneersoftheconcept,thisisthefirstcompleteguidetothephysicalandengineeringprinciplesofMassiveMIMO.Assumingonlyabasicbackgroundincommunicationsandstatisticalsignalprocessing,itwillguidereadersthroughkeytopicssuchaspropagationmodels,channelmodeling,andmulti-cellperformanceanalyses.Theauthors’uniquecapacity-boundapproachwillenablereaderstocarryoutmoreeffectivesystemperformanceanalysisanddevelopadvancedMassiveMIMOtechniquesandalgorithms.Numerouscasestudies,aswellasproblemsetsandsolutionsaccompanyingthebookonline,willhelpreadersputknowledgeintopracticeandacquiretheskillsetneededtodesignandanalyzecomplexwirelesscommunicationsystems.Whetheryouareagraduatestudent,researcher,orindustryprofessionalworkinginthefieldofwirelesscommunications,thiswillbeanindispensableguideforyearstocome.
